Transponder chips are present in the keys of many modern cars. These chips prevent hotwiring, and theft. These chips work with the antenna ring and transmit the identification code for the key. These signals are transmitted via the fender, bumper or the windshield of the vehicle. Once the signal has been received, the car will begin to move and the ignition lock will be activated.

If you own a car key that has a microchip, it is essential that you program it, particularly in the case of your ignition. In the event that it isn't programmed, your car will not start and the key won't function. This is because the key needs to be in sync with a particular signal in order to work. Even a standard key won't work if you don't match the correct signal.

Broken or damaged keys

Although keys are made of soft metal they can still break due to a variety of causes. Most cheap locksmith for car keys near me commonly, keys snap in a lock when too much pressure is applied. It could also be that the key has simply become weaker over time, particularly when it was used for more than one purpose. Other reasons include excessive stress or friction on the key as well as wear and tear due to age. It's not pleasant to discover that your key has broken in locks.

There are a variety of ways to get rid of a broken lock key. Some methods are better than others but all require patience and precision. Inexperience can cause damage to your lock mechanism or push a broken key deeper into the lock. If you do not have the patience or knowledge to utilize these methods, you must contact a locksmith instead.

If the key has snapped off inside of the lock and only a small portion is visible, try putting it between your fingers before pulling it out. If the remainder of the key is broken and is completely stuck inside the lock, it may be an indication that the lock is malfunctioning or is operating incorrectly. It could be worthwhile to invest in a new lock if this is the case.

Some people use a thin flat saw blade as a second option to remove the key fragment from the lock. This is a great option, but it is important to be patient and use precision. In the wrong case, you could harm the mechanism of the lock or push the fragment further into the lock.

If you do not have a spare key or the one that is damaged isn't easily recognized however, you can still contact an locksmith to make a copy of it. However, if the original key is damaged and has an uneven or rough edge, this can make it harder for a locksmith to create a copy from it.
